A field experiment was carried out to study the effect of foliar application of molybdenum on the yield of cauliflower (var. Snow White) at micronutrients experimental field of Soil Science Division of the Bangladesh Agricultural Research Institute (BARl), Joydebpur, Gazipur (AEZ-28). The experiment was designed in RCBD with 12 treatments. The micronutrients molybdenum (Mo) in the form of ammonium molybdate (NH4)6Mo7O242H2O) containing 54% of Mo was applied as foliar spray at three different stages of plant growth, i) 20 days after transplanting ii) 30 days after transplanting and iii) 45 days after transplanting. The treatment combinations of foliar spray of Mo were -T1: Mo - Control; T2: M1 (0.025 %), T3: M2 (0.05 %) T4: M3 (0.1 %). All parameters of cauliflower showed higher tendency in T3 treatments (0.05 % foliar application of molybdenum). But significant influenced was observed only in case of circumference, curd weight and curd yield. The highest curd weight (1.29kg) and curd yield (51.7 ton ha-1) was observed in T3 treatment. The lowest curd weight (0.98kg) and curd yield (40 ton ha-1) was observed in T1 treatment (control). Thus, foliar application of Mo on cauliflower is more effective for improving yield of cauliflower in the study area of Joydebpur, Gazipur(AEZ-28).

  1. To know the response of cauliflower to foliar application of molybdenum for higher yield,
  2. To find out the optimum dose of molybdenum for maximizing the yield of cauliflower.

A field experiment was carried out in the micronutrient experimental field of Soil Science Division of the Bangladesh Agricultural Research Institute (BARI), Grey Terrace Soil, Joydebpur, Gazipur (AEZ 28) on 03 December 2013 to study the effect of foliar application of Mo on the yield of cauliflower. The experiment was designed in randomized complete block design (RCBD) with 12 treatments. Equal sized, healthy cauliflower (var. Snow White) seedlings of 25 days were transplanted with a spacing of 60 em from line to line and 45 cm from plant to plant. Fertilizers were applied based on BARC fertilizer recommendation guide-2012. Urea, TSP, MP, Gypsum and Boric acid were used as a source of N, P, K, Sand B, respectively. Foliar application: To study the effect of Mo as foliar spray on growth, and yield of cauliflower Mo in the form of ammonium molybdate (NH4)6Mo7O242H2O) containing 54% of Mo were applied as foliar spray at following three different stages of plant growth. i) 20 days after transplanting ii) 30 days after transplanting iii) 45 days after transplanting. The treatment combinations of foliar spray of Mo were- T1: Mo - Control; T2: M1 (0.025 %), T3: M2 (0.05 %) T4: M3 (0.1 %). The volume of water 0.5 L plant-1 was estimated to wet completely the cauliflower plant. The spray solution was prepared on the basis of 25, 50, and 100 g of ammonium molybdate (NH4)6Mo7O242H2O) per hectare in 100 liters of water for 0.025, 0.05 and 0.1%, respectively (R. G. Weir, 2004). The time of foliar spray was 8:00 A.M. The crops were harvested on 19th February, 2014. Five plants from each plot were tagged randomly for collection of different plant characters such as plant height (cm), circumference and number of leaves/plant. Methods of chemical analysis: Initial soil samples collected from 0-15 cm depth prior to fertilizer application, were analyzed for all important soil parameters using standard procedures. The soil was found to be acidic. Standard methods were used in these determinations. Soil pH was measured by a combined glass calomel electrode (Jackson, 1958). Organic carbon was determined by the wet oxidation method (Walkley and Black). Total N was determined by a modified Kjeldahl method. Calcium (Ca), magnesium (Mg) and K were determined by NH4OAc extractable method, copper (Cu), iron (Fe), manganese (Mn) and zinc (Zn) were determined by DTPA extraction followed by AAS reading. Boron (B) was determined by CaCI2 extraction method. Available P was determined by the Bray and Kurtz method while S was determined using the turbidimetric method with BaCh.

The yield and curd of cauliflower plants receiving 0.05% foliar spray of Mo were enhanced than untreated plants. The study suggested that foliar application of Mo @ 0.05% may be recommended for improving yield of cauliflower. Foliar applications of Mo are often more effective, particularly for acid soils. This is first year experiment and should be continued to confirm the findings.
